Latest Patents

Among his latest innovations is a patent titled "Data delivery and validation in hybrid cloud environments." This invention addresses the challenges of managing data content delivery within computer environments. It involves a unique file system that categorizes data into specific content type folders, closely monitoring for changes. This system ensures the integrity of file packages by analyzing manifest files, verifying the arrival of all associated files, and automating job processing related to the content type.

Another notable patent is "System and method to incorporate node fulfillment capacity and capacity utilization in balancing fulfillment load across retail supply networks." This invention revolutionizes order assignment in retail by evaluating node fulfillment capacities and identifying the most efficient nodes for order fulfillment. The innovative approach incorporates a balance of costs and capacity utilization, streamlining logistics for retailers.
